A clean account today can be a mule account tomorrow

Most controls make one decision at signup and never revisit it. A genuine account at signup can still be compromised later. Onboarding judged them right; Cortex watches in case they change.

Mules activate after approval

The account opens clean, stays quiet, then turns into a pass-through for stolen funds weeks later.

Takeovers wear the right credentials

A genuine login, the real password, a session driven by someone who isn't the customer.

Rings hide in plain sight

Each account looks normal on its own. The pattern only surfaces when you watch the links between them.

Risk surfaces too late

By the time a transaction rule fires, the first transfer has usually already cleared.

Fraud rarely arrives in one move. It assembles over hours, days, weeks. The signal is there long before the money leaves.

Cortex runs continuously on every active account, not only at moments of friction, every customer, every session, across the entire lifecycle. It works in three layers.

  1. Observe

    Observe

    Device, behavioural, and network signals are read on every session and matched against the account's own baseline, the profile of how this user actually behaves.

  2. Detect

    Detect

    A dynamic risk-scoring engine with 60+ rules surfaces the assembly as it happens: a mule ring forming, an account takeover in progress, a synthetic identity warming up, a behavioural drift away from the norm.

  3. Act

    Act

    Risk-based adaptive authentication responds in proportion: low risk passes frictionless, medium risk steps up, high risk is blocked, with the full signal history attached to every flag.
